Why districts avoid consumer PPE checkout
School and university buyers typically need vendor credentials, board-ready quotes, multi-building ship-to, and terms that match public procurement — not public cart prices or promo codes.

Typical steps for a school PPE restock
1) Confirm you are on the vendor / supplier list (or start registration with W-9 and capability statement).
2) Pull lines from a live catalog — gloves, wipes, sanitizers, masks — by size and case pack.
3) Submit one multi-line RFQ so purchasing receives a single formal response.
4) Issue a PO. Most US-stock items ship within 24–48 hours after confirmation.
